United Nations Sustain­able Develop­ment Goals

The SDGs are 17 global goals set by the United Nations to address key social, economic, and environmental challenges. They guide organizations worldwide 
in contributing to a sustainable and equitable future by 2030.

Voluntary Sustain­ability Reporting Standards

The VSME is a simplified, voluntary sustainability reporting standard specifically designed for small and medium-sized enterprises, aligned with broader European reporting frameworks.
